Rule 17Ad-6 is needed to (1) assure
that registered transfer agents are maintaining minimum records to
monitor and control adequately their performance and (2) to permit
the appropriate regulatory agencies ("ARAs") to examine those
transfer agents for compliance with Commission's rules. The
Commission and other ARAs use Rule 17Ad-6 records for inspection
purposes.
